Three years ago I was finally diagnosed with a condition called Intercystitial Cystitis. For one year I suffered abdominal and pelvic pain along with UTI symptoms. I was tested for only a few things. A UTI, kidney infection and STD's. All of course were negative. My GYN was actually the one to suggest changing a few things and see if it helps. When the symptoms had died down just a little, she told me about IC. After that, I stopped everything. I stopped moving as much, I watched what I ate and drank to anal levels. I lived like that for three years. It took me that long to get fed up. This is not who I am. I do not sit around and ask people to do things for me. I do not like my weight, I've never weighed so much ever. I have never sat on my butt and done nothing. My fear of the pain, that by the way never goes away anyway, kept me from living. I am so done. I have now started to exercise again. It's my first step to living again. Will I have pain? Yes I will. Will I live? Yes I will. I will live and have stories to tell to my kids when we have them. If I can play with the kids when we see them in Maryland then I can do this. Today I started exercising and I've been doing a little with the guys at Engine 68. We're all meeting up again today and I can't wait. My husband is totally supporting me. He also wants me to check out the fire side of the department lol. I will succeed because I refuse to fail.
